WINNERS OF "TEEN CHOICE 2007" ANNOUNCED

Over 8.5 Million Votes Cast

The following were honored at TEEN CHOICE 2007 at the Gibson Amphitheatre in Universal City, CA, live tonight on FOX. Over the course of two months, teens logged on to FOX.com to cast approximately 8.5 million votes in support of their favorite celebrities in film, television, music, sports and fashion.

MOVIES

Choice Movie, Action Adventure � "Pirates of the Caribbean: At World's End"v Choice Movie, Drama � "The Pursuit of Happyness"
Choice Movie Actor, Drama � Will Smith ("The Pursuit of Happyness")
Choice Movie Actor, Action Adventure � Johnny Depp
Choice Movie Actress, Action Adventure � Keira Knightley ("Pirates of the Caribbean: At World's End")
Choice Movie Actress, Comedy � Sophia Bush ("John Tucker Must Die")
Choice Movie Actor, Horror/Thiller � Shia LaBeouf ("Disturbia")
Choice Movie Actress, Horror/Thiller � Sophia Bush ("The Hitcher")
Choice Movie Actress, Drama � Jennifer Hudson ("Dreamgirls")
Choice Movie Villain � Bill Nighy ("Pirates of the Caribbean: At World's End")
Choice Movie Hissy Fit � Ryan Seacrest ("Knocked Up")
Choice Movie Breakout, Male � Shia LeBeouf
Choice Movie Breakout, Female � Sophia Bush
Choice Movie Dance � Channing Tatum and Jenna Dewan ("Step Up")
Choice Movie Chemistry � Will Smith and Jayden Smith ("The Pursuit of Happyness")
Choice Movie Scream � Steve Carell ("Evan Almighty")

TELEVISION

Choice TV Movie � "High School Musical 2"
Choice TV Show, Comedy � "Hannah Montana"
Choice TV Show, Reality/Variety � AMERICAN IDOL
Choice TV Actor, Comedy � Steve Carell ("The Office")
Choice TV Actress, Comedy � Miley Cyrus ("Hannah Montana")
Choice TV Breakout � America Ferrera ("Ugly Betty")
Choice TV Male Reality/Variety Star � Sanjaya (AMERICAN IDOL)
Choice TV Female Reality/Variety Star � Lauren Conrad ("The Hills")

MUSIC

Choice Music Single � "Girlfriend," Avril Lavigne
Choice Music Male Artist � Justin Timberlake
Choice Music Female Artist � Fergie
Choice Music Rap Artist � Timbaland
Choice Music R&B Artist � Rihanna
Choice Music Breakout Artist, Female � Vanessa Hudgens
Choice Music Breakout Artist, Male � Akon
Choice Music Love Song � "With Love," Hilary Duff
Choice Music R&B Track � "Beautiful Girls," Sean Kingston
Choice Music Payback Track � "What Goes Around...Comes Around," Justin Timberlake

ADDITIONAL AWARDS

Choice Male Hottie � Zac Efron
Choice Female Hottie � Jessica Alba
Choice Comedian � Dane Cook
Choice Summer Movie, Comedy/Musical � "Hairspray"
Choice Summer Artist � Miley Cyrus
Choice V Cast Video � "The Hills"
Choice Song of the Summer � "Hey There Delilah," Plain White T's
Choice TV Show of the Summer � "Degrassi"

TEEN CHOICE 2007 is executive-produced by Bob Bain ("Kids Choice Awards") and Mike Burg. Paul Flattery serves as producer. Greg Sills serves as supervising producer.
